Accélérez vos développements !

Faites la chasse aux lourdeurs qui ralentissent vos projets

Pour réduire vos coûts de développement et vos délais de livraison, la solution est dans bien des cas à portée de main. Il y a en effet beaucoup à gagner en éliminant les deux principaux phénomènes qui ralentissent vos développeurs au quotidien :

  • une dégradation progressive du code qui le rend très difficile à appréhender et à faire évoluer

    Au fil des évolutions, le schéma de conception initial montre ses limites, et les développeurs font des modifications locales sans préserver la cohérence de l'ensemble. Chaque nouvelle évolution pénalise un peu plus les évolutions suivantes.

  • un environnement de travail et une activité quotidienne qui accumulent les lourdeurs

    Les développeurs sont ralentis par les corrections de défauts, un environnement de développement inadapté, des interruptions trop fréquentes, et des priorités parfois floues ou contradictoires.

Ces phénomènes s'accentuent très sensiblement avec l'âge des projets, souvent après quelques mois seulement. Cela se traduit typiquement par l'évolution suivante :

“Tout se passe bien. Ce projet va être un succès grâce aux toutes dernières technologies.”
“C’est un peu plus difficile que prévu, mais nous allons livrer à la date prévue - dès que nous aurons corrigé tous ces bugs.”
“L’application est mal conçue et très difficile à faire évoluer. Mieux vaut tout réécrire avec les toutes dernières technologies.”
“Tout se passe bien. Ce projet va être un succès grâce aux toutes dernières technologies...”
 
 

Cela vous dit quelque chose ? Avez-vous déjà tenté d'estimer le coût de ces frottements pour vos propres équipes ? Vous pourriez bien être surpris !

Nous étudions ce phénomène depuis une dizaine d'années. Au fil des projets, nous avons réuni et développé des techniques qui permettent de le combattre efficacement, avec à la clef des améliorations significatives des coûts de maintenance corrective et des délais de livraison. Ces résultats sont présentés dans nos trois études de cas.

Aujourd'hui, nous aidons vos propres équipes à acquérir ces techniques, grâce à trois activités complémentaires :

Bootcamp
"Conception Evolutive"

Au cours d’un stage de programmation intensive, nous montrons à vos développeurs comment écrire un code facile à appréhender et à faire évoluer.

Formation
"Accélération d'équipe"

Nous présentons à vos chefs de projet une démarche et des techniques pour lever un à un les freins qui ralentissent leurs développeurs.


Accompagnement

Nous aidons vos équipes à repenser et améliorer leurs méthodes de travail dans leur propre contexte, sur leurs propres projets.

Vous souhaitez en savoir davantage ? Contactez-nous pour déterminer comment notre démarche peut être adaptée à votre contexte spécifique.